- Pop. 68. In Front of Escott T. in the United Cs. of Leeds and Grenville and C. Rd. 2, 25 km SW of Brockville.
- The township was settled in 1840 and in 1851 was known as the Gore of Yonge.
- . It was also called Springfield and Waterton Hamlet before being named Escott after the residence of the Yonge family in Devon, England.
- Miss Amelia Y onge, daughter of Sir William Yonge of Escott, became the second wife of Sir Edward Lloyd, Secretary of War, who died in 1875.
